Prepare a high-quality USB flash drive or MicroSD card (8GB to 32GB). Format it to the FAT32 file system. NTFS or exFAT formats are often unreadable by recovery bootloaders. K2001n Firmware

Insert the drive while the unit is running. The system should detect the files and start the process automatically.
A legitimate firmware zip contains several specific files. Do not unzip them onto the SD card; the recovery system expects the zip file itself.
